Understanding Prompt Engineering
Prompt engineering means crafting input text in a way that AI can process it clearly.
It is not about writing long instructions but about writing smart ones.
When you ask AI, "Explain photosynthesis," the result may be basic.
But if you ask, "Explain photosynthesis in simple words for a 10-year-old with an example," the response becomes tailored and easier to understand.
This shows the power of context, clarity, and structure.
Prompt engineering goes beyond technical experts.
Anyone who wants better results from AI—whether in education, marketing, research, or daily tasks—can benefit from learning it.
It transforms AI from a generic tool into a personalized assistant that understands what you truly need.

The Secret Tip Behind AI Success
The hidden tip for AI success is specificity.
The more precise and detailed your instructions, the better the AI will respond.
Instead of saying, “Write a blog post,” say, “Write a 500-word blog post on prompt engineering with clear headings, simple words, and SEO keywords.”
This secret works because AI uses your instructions as a roadmap.
When the roadmap is clear, the destination is accurate.
Specific prompts unlock the full potential of AI, turning it from a guessing tool into a precision tool.
The Role of Context and Clarity
Context tells AI what angle you want.
Clarity tells AI how to deliver it.
For example:
-
Vague prompt: “Explain AI.”
-
Clear prompt: “Explain AI for business owners with 3 real-world examples in under 200 words.”
Clarity cuts down confusion.
Context sets boundaries for the answer.
Together, they make your results faster and more useful.

Practical Steps to Start Prompt Engineering
You don’t need technical skills to begin.
Start small and focus on clarity.
Think about your goal.
What do you want the AI to do?
Then write it down step by step.
Use Clear and Simple Language
Avoid complicated wording.
AI performs best when you use plain, direct instructions.
Instead of: “Could you possibly attempt to generate…”
Say: “Write a 300-word article about renewable energy benefits.”
Add Structure with Examples and Rules
If you need AI to follow a certain style, show it.
Examples and rules help guide the tone and structure.
Example:
Write 3 bullet points about the benefits of exercise. Use simple words and short sentences.”
By adding structure, you not only tell AI what to do, but also how to do it.
